**Q: How do I recover access to the Fennelcourt digest scheduler?**

Batch email digests run on a fixed cron window; if the scheduler account locks after failed sign-ins, digests queue but do not send. Queued batches are retained for 72 hours and dispatched in original order once access is restored. No digest content is ever dropped silently. To restore access, use the break-glass flow and enter the recovery passphrase shown immediately below this answer.

vault phrase of tagag-yadup = ralys-caseth-novys-istael

## Component Library Versions

Welcome aboard! Grapnel UI follows strict semver — pin minor versions in your app, never `latest`. Breaking changes only land in majors, announced a sprint ahead. To pull packages from our private Crateloft registry, you'll need the registry key, which is below.

app token of hawif-kafof = kto15_B3AN0KfpZRy4TLc

Hi team,

Before I hand off the 3.2 release, please note the humidity sensor drift reported on Verdana controllers in the Elmbrook trial site. Drift exceeds 4% after roughly ten days of continuous operation; firmware 3.2.1 adds an automatic recalibration cycle every 72 hours. Support should advise growers to install 3.2.1 and trigger a manual recalibration once. The hotfix bundle must be verified before distribution, so I'm including the signing key used for the 3.2.1 packages below.

release key, fahof-yagap: bky3_m5d